Ashwem Beach is considered to be one of the most unspoiled beauties prevalent in North Goa. The beguiling vibes and the abundant activities to be a part of at this beach are next to perfect.
While being here, you are never going to fall short of pastime activities. It is an ideal place to witness the mesmerizing views of sunrise and sunset. The Ashvem Beach Goa notably extends across an expansive area starting from Chapora river’s northern banks to the Querim Beach.
If you are someone who wants to attain a quiet vacation away from the city’s hustle and bustle, make sure you are visiting this beach. Soak up your senses in the surf, sand, and the sun while being at the serene Ashwem Beach!

Ashwem Beach Goa is located in Northern Goa, and commuting to this beach is not a complex task. It’s because there are plenty of commuting options to have access to the Ashwem beach location. These include roads, taxis, buses, air, etc.
Goa City is filled up with auto-rickshaws. That’s because it is one of the most demanded and highly affordable commuting options here. Whether at the railway station, bus stand, or airport, you can take an auto-rickshaw and travel to Ashwem Beach with no shortcomings.
Are you looking for the options to book flights to Goa to access the Ashwem Airport location? If yes, then you would have to rely on the Dabolim Airport or the Goa International Airport. It facilitates domestic as well as international flights. Terminals 1 and 2 of this airport notably facilitate domestic flights. If we talk about the Goa Airport to Ashwem beach distance, it would be approximately 55.5 km. From the airport, you can either take a bus or taxi to Ashwem Beach within 1.44 hours.
Gaining access to the Ashwem beach place via road is quite easy. It is due to the plenty of commuting options available via road. There are many state-run buses that ply within the city. They are notably very significant in connecting the various Goa regions to the Ashwem Beach Goa. You can easily travel to this beach via taxi and car from major cities of India such as Pune, Mumbai, and Pune.

The nearest railway station from Ashwem Beach is the Thivim railway station. The Ashwem beach distance from this railway station is 21.9 km. From there, you can easily seek the facility for a taxi from the taxi counter right outside the station. It would lead you to the Ashwem beach very easily and with affordable fare. Other significant railway stations are Madgaon (61.7km) and Vasco-Da-Gama (55.7km).

Commuting from Goa’s capital to Ashwem Beach is hassle-free. The total Panjim to Ashwem beach distance is 30 kilometres, and it would take 1 hour 6 minutes to cover this distance. You can travel between these two destinations via cab, buses or taxi. One of the most convenient and affordable ways to get to Ashwem Beach is none other than via state buses. The bus fare would be around INR 30-40, and the whole ride’s surely going to be worth it!
Ashwem Beach is an evergreen destination, and thus, the experience is going to be perfect anytime you visit here. However, you should know the most favourable time to preferably try out the Ashwem beach water sports too. Well, the best time to immerse yourself in the beachy hippie vibes is from November till February. It’s the wintertime in Goa, and the climate stays pleasant, with temperatures around 28 degrees in the morning and 20 degrees at night. Make sure you are visiting this beach early morning or late afternoon to enjoy the beautiful sunrise and sunset.
